Beispiel #1
0
 void changeToThisSong(AudioClip clip)
 {
     player.Stop();
     player.loop = true;
     player.clip = clip;
     player.Play();
     swapVariable = nowPlaying;
 }
Beispiel #2
0
    // Update is called once per frame
    void Update()
    {
        player.volume = volumeSlider / 100;

        if (swapVariable != nowPlaying)
        {
            switch (nowPlaying)
            {
            case allMusics.NONE:
                player.Stop();
                swapVariable = nowPlaying;
                break;

            case allMusics.TWENTIETH_C:
                changeToThisSong(twentiethCentuary);
                break;

            case allMusics.TWENTIETH_C_ZOMBIEMAN:
                changeToThisSong(twentiethZombieman);
                break;

            case allMusics.ALARM:
                changeToThisSong(alarm);
                break;

            case allMusics.LOOP:
                changeToThisSong(loop);
                break;

            case allMusics.MELANCHOLY_FAST:
                changeToThisSong(melancholyFast);
                break;

            case allMusics.PUHEGEN_TEST:
                changeToThisSong(puhegenTest);
                break;

            case allMusics.SYNKKY:
                changeToThisSong(synkky);
                break;

            case allMusics.TAUSTA_AMBIENT:
                changeToThisSong(taustaAmbient);
                break;

            case allMusics.ZOMBIEMAN:
                changeToThisSong(zombieman);
                break;

            case allMusics.HAUNTING:
                changeToThisSong(haunting);
                break;

            case allMusics.CREDITS:
                changeToThisSong(credits);
                break;

            case allMusics.BASSOPIANOTHEME:
                changeToThisSong(bassoPiano);
                break;

            case allMusics.HEARTBEATVALINTA:
                changeToThisSong(heartbeatValinta);
                break;

            case allMusics.KUUMOTTELU:
                changeToThisSong(kuumottelu);
                break;

            case allMusics.NATUREAMBIENCE:
                changeToThisSong(natureAmbient);
                break;

            case allMusics.OCEAN:
                changeToThisSong(ocean);
                break;

            default:
                break;
            }
        }
    }
Beispiel #3
0
 public void changeSong(allMusics music)
 {
     nowPlaying = music;
 }
Beispiel #4
0
 public void stopAllAudio()
 {
     nowPlaying = allMusics.NONE;
 }